Retrospective Appraisal in Kensington

A retrospective appraisal in Kensington develops a supported opinion of fair market value as of a prior effective date rather than the current date. It may be needed for Date of Death reporting, estate settlement, probate, trust administration, tax matters, litigation support, or another assignment requiring a historical value.

Reconstructing the Historical Market

The analysis reconstructs the market that existed on the effective date using historical comparable sales, market trends, and property information relevant to that period.

Kensington Market Segmentation Matters

Kensington is a small unincorporated hillside community with older custom homes, varied architecture, sloping sites, bay views, narrow streets, and market overlap with Berkeley and El Cerrito. A credible appraisal should identify the subject property's actual competitive market rather than rely on a broad citywide or countywide average.

Property and Location Factors in Kensington

Comparable sale selection may require analysis of topography, view quality, usable lot area, access, parking, architectural character, condition, additions, seismic considerations, and Berkeley or El Cerrito market overlap. The best historical or current comparable is not always the closest sale.

Reports for Heirs, Trustees, Attorneys, and CPAs

The completed report explains the effective date, intended use, market evidence, comparable sales, adjustments, and reconciliation supporting the value conclusion. Clear documentation helps estate representatives, heirs, trustees, attorneys, and CPAs understand how the opinion was developed.
